1. Trowel

trowel from North TurramurraA trowel is a shovel-like tool which is used to dig up dirt and set little plants. There are numerous designs to choose from and type of deal with on your trowel will identify how well it works. Easy grip, non-slide and non-slip grips are the very best type of deal with to select. These will be much easier to utilize and will need less work than any other type of trowel. A trowel with no grip will be difficult to utilize and could wind up ruining your garden. Try one out in your hand first to ensure it feels comfortable. There’s absolutely nothing like having your hand cramp or the trowel slip while utilizing it to dig in a gorgeous, new plant.

2. Pitchfork

pitchfork North TurramurraA pitchfork is a gardening tool which has 2-6 prongs and a long deal with. The sizes of pitchforks differ, depending on what they are being used for. The space between each prong varies as well. Pitchforks are used to separate, raise and throw loose pieces of product such as dirt and leaves.

3. Spade

spade bought in North TurramurraA gardening spade has a long, thick deal with and a heavy flat blade. This tool is used to dig up and move pieces of dirt from one place to another. It can also be used to pack down dirt once the flower has been planted.

4. Pruning Shears

pruning shearsPruning shears are tools which have a long deals with and blades. This type of gardening equipment is used to allow gardeners to exactly prune rose bushes and other plants and unruly vines, and so on. It can also be used to cut the turf at the edges of sidewalks and garden beds, in those hard to reach places. It is also used to cut the edges and get rid of dead leaves or wood on flowers. There is no other piece of gardening equipment which can do the exact same task as pruning shears. Without making use of this tool, your garden will wind up looking messy and disorganized. Always, always, always invest in great quality pruning shears. Great ones have a lifetime warranty and low-end ones will make shrapnel of your heritage rose.

5. Wheelbarrow

North Turramurra wheelbarrowA wheelbarrow is one of the bigger pieces of garden equipment. It is a cart with a deal with and a minimum of one wheel which is created for easy transport of products from one place to another. Purchasing a wheelbarrow will save you a lot of effort and time, particularly if you are off to the compost pile, and will make for a pleasant gardening experience. Another choice is the 4-wheeled gardening cart.

Low-Cost Home Landscaping Tips in North Turramurra

Setting up and keeping the landscaping around your house can be an expensive undertaking. Even the best landscape can wind up a source of vexation instead of enjoyment– if it costs you more than you can afford to set up and maintain. With these few practical pointers, you can save money on your landscaping without compromising quality or appeal.

Plan Before You Spend

Strategy before you make any purchases. Without a strategy, you may buy things you do not actually need, and that can lose money. Begin with a draft of your landscape design. Next, learn precisely what you need to make it possible. If you need recommendations, there are a number of sites where you can get ideas for creating your project. Specialized shops and some house enhancement warehouses have professionals on hand who can give you guidelines. When you have actually done your research, and understand precisely what you need, you can begin spending, without worry of money wasters intruding.

Purchase In Stages

Your composed strategy needs to include a timetable for when you will set up each portion of your landscape. Many people can’t afford to make all the modifications at the same time. Preparation your landscape project in phases lets you buy what you need as you go, and as the money becomes available. This phased financing lets you avoid the interest and fees related to house enhancement loans or putting your purchases on charge card.

Don’t Sacrifice Quality

It’s great to remember that cheaper is not always better. If there is extremely little difference in quality, then purchasing the cheaper item is naturally the very best course. However, local shops are often staffed with experienced professionals who will share their knowledge totally free if you ask questions while buying. Specialized shops can give you precise information on installing a water feature, for example. If you are inexperienced in landscaping, you can save money in the long run by spending a little additional for better service, experienced aid, and recommendations.

Check Plants Thoroughly

If you’re making your purchases at a “big box” store, make certain to carefully examine plants for illness and insect issues. These shops seldom give their plants the kind of care that a nursery would. If the plant you buy is diseased, you’ll have to buy it all over again when it dies, and that’s money down the drain. Moreover, the illness or bug can spread to your other landscaping. Lots of nurseries offer warranties and warranties complimentary of charge on their plants.

Purchase When Prices Are Low

If you plan your landscaping ahead, you can identify when each stage needs to be achieved. You can buy lumber during the winter season when it is cheaper, and store it up until you are prepared to utilize it. Purchase trees, shrubs, perennials, mulch, and soil late in the season when the prices go down. In the majority of places, you can wait up until October to make your maintenance purchases and still have time to winterize your landscape. Watch out for plant sales at local nurseries. You can find actually great quality plants at low prices in this manner.

Pursue Other Resources

Check out alternative resources. Stores are not the only places to get what you need. You can purchase through brochures or online. Subscription in a garden and seed club can yield great prices on numerous items, as well as helpful recommendations. Try arranging a plant exchange in your community. Some cities offer low-price or complimentary mulch and compost, and you can examine building or demolition sites totally free stones and bricks.

Neighbourhood Cost Sharing

Approach your neighbours about sharing costs. If you pool your resources, you can get some good deals on items bought wholesale, and everybody benefits. In the exact same vein, you can share the rental fees for machinery such as chippers, tillers, and aerators. If everybody chips in a few dollars, you can exercise a schedule that lets each neighbor utilize the equipment before it is due back. This is a great way to reduce the costs of your landscaping. By hearkening a few of these money-saving pointers, you can hold down your costs and create a gorgeous landscape that you can afford to maintain.
